Can you eat artificial crab meat while pregnant? Imitation crab meat checks both boxes, so it’s safe to eat during pregnancy. Pollock, which is the fish of choice for makers of imitation crab meat, is a low mercury fish and pregnancy-safe in reasonable amounts (two or three servings per week).
Can pregnant people eat artificial crab? Imitation crab is cooked, so it is usually safe for a pregnant woman to eat. … Imitation crab is typically less expensive than real crab and contains pollock, egg whites, artificial flavoring, and sugar.
Is imitation crab pasteurized? Pre-packaging – Because imitation crab is pasteurized and vacuum sealed, it can be served directly from the package without further preparation. Versatile – Imitation crab can be eaten on its own as a snack on the go or added to salads, soups, sushi rolls, dips, and more.
Is imitation crab low in mercury? Mercury is a contaminant found abundant in certain species of fish. It can negatively impact the nervous system development of the baby. But imitation crab is quite low in mercury, only if it is made of surimi.

Can you freeze cook meat?
Yes, it is safe to freeze cooked meat or poultry. After cooking raw foods that were previously frozen, it is safe to freeze the cooked foods. If previously cooked foods are thawed in the refrigerator, you may refreeze the unused portion. … For best quality, use frozen cooked meat or poultry within a few months.

Is meat unsustainable?
Sustainability. A 2020 report from IDTechEx found that the meat industry is unsustainable, since animal livestock uses a disproportionately large amount of land. Despite using 77% of agricultural land, only 17% of global caloric consumption comes from animals. Environmental impacts.

Why does my stomach hurt after i eat meat?
Meat products are one of the most difficult foods for the human body to digest because the protein contained in meat (especially red meat) is harder for us to break down, and this can cause bloating. Large amounts of fatty foods like meat make your stomach empty slower, which also causes bloating or discomfort.

What kind of meat are short ribs?
Beef short ribs are found on menus in many different restaurants, and you can even cook them at home. These ribs come from the beef chuck of an animal, and consist of the ends of the ribs near the breastbone. These narrow cuts of beef are shorter than traditional ribs, so they don’t make for good steak.

What kind of meat is a prime rib?
A standing rib roast, also known as prime rib, is a cut of beef from the primal rib, one of the nine primal cuts of beef. While the entire rib section comprises ribs six through 12, a standing rib roast may contain anywhere from two to seven ribs.
Why grassfed meat really is better?
Studies have found that grass-fed beef contains two to six times more Omega-3 fatty acids than feed-lot beef. … Studies have also found that grass-fed beef contains more antioxidants than grain-fed beef. Antioxidants help prevent cell damage that can lead to serious diseases such as cancer and Alzheimer’s disease.
